                                     AN ACT

     1  Amending the act of March 28, 1984 (P.L.150, No.28), entitled
     2     "An act relating to the rights of purchasers of defective new
     3     motor vehicles," extending the act to leases of automobiles.

     4     The General Assembly of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ania
     5  hereby enacts as follows:
     6     Section 1.  The title, the definitions of "dealer," "new
     7  motor vehicle" and "purchaser" in section 2 and section 4(a) of
     8  the act of March 28, 1984 (P.L.150, No.28), known as the
     9  Automobile Lemon Law, are amended to read:
    10                               AN ACT
    11  Relating to the rights of purchasers and lessees of defective
    12     new motor vehicles.
    13  Section 2.  Definitions.
    14     The following words and phrases when used in this act shall


     1  have the meanings given to them in this section unless the
     2  context clearly indicates otherwise:
     3     "Dealer" or "motor vehicle dealer."  A person in the business
     4  of buying, selling, leasing or exchanging vehicles.
     5     * * *
     6     "New motor vehicle."  Any new and unused self-propelled,
     7  motorized conveyance driven upon public roads, streets or
     8  highways which is designed to transport not more than 15
     9  persons, which was purchased or leased and is registered in the
    10  Commonwealth and is used, leased or bought for use primarily for
    11  personal, family or household purposes, including a vehicle used
    12  by a manufacturer or dealer as a demonstrator or dealer car
    13  prior to its sale. The term does not include motorcycles, motor
    14  homes or off-road vehicles.
    15     * * *
    16     "Purchaser."  A person, or his successors or assigns, who has
    17  obtained possession or ownership of a new motor vehicle by
    18  lease, transfer or purchase or who has entered into an agreement
    19  or contract for the lease or purchase of a new motor vehicle
    20  which is used or bought for use primarily for personal, family
    21  or household purposes.
    22  Section 4.  Repair obligations.
    23     (a)  Repairs required.--The manufacturer of a new motor
    24  vehicle sold and registered or leased in the Commonwealth shall
    25  repair or correct, at no cost to the purchaser, a nonconformity
    26  which substantially impairs the use, value or safety of said
    27  motor vehicle which may occur within a period of one year
    28  following the actual delivery of the vehicle to the purchaser,
    29  within the first 12,000 miles of use or during the term of the
    30  warranty, whichever may first occur.

     1     * * *
     2     Section 2.  This act shall apply to leases of automobiles
     3  executed on and after the effective date hereof.
     4     Section 3.  This act shall take effect in 60 days.
